Game Review

The Ninja Warriors is a coin-op for two players created by Taito in 1988. The game was ported to numerous home computer platforms by Virgin Games.

The Amiga port was programmed by Random Access (also known as The Sales Curve as publisher label), the same development team of S.W.I.V. and Silkworm.

The ninjas of the game are two fighting robots created by Earth's resistance to free the world from the evil dictator Bangler. The warriors can use their swords, shuriken, and of course, their fantastic agility to eliminate the tyrant's army. Besides the regular opponents armed with knives and guns, you will be attacked by all sorts of mini-bosses. Occasionally, you will also have to face a tank.

Porting the game was not easy, considering the original arcade used 3 screens. Random Access opted for a sort of letterbox format, reducing the size of the sprites. The result is excellent. Add high-quality sounds and the fantastic Dynamic Loading System - which allows the game to load resources from the disk without interruptions, and you realize why you should really appreciate the developers' work.
